Diddy’s Ex Requests Bail Citing No Recent Violence Ahead October Sentencing
Virginia "Gina" Huynh, identified as "Victim-3" in Sean "Diddy" Combs' federal case, has submitted a letter to the judge requesting his release on bail, describing him as a changed man who has not been violent for many years and is committed to being a father. Despite the prosecution's claims of violence, Huynh acknowledged their relationship had difficulties but emphasized Combs' visible efforts to improve himself and his character over time. She stated she does not view him as a danger to her or the community and believes granting bail would allow him to continue supporting his family while adhering to court conditions. Combs was found guilty on two counts related to prostitution but acquitted of sex trafficking and racketeering charges, with sentencing scheduled for October. His legal team argues he poses no public threat and has taken responsibility, including participating in a domestic violence program prior to his incarceration. However, other witnesses, including Combs' former assistant and ex-girlfriend Cassie Ventura, have testified to past instances of abuse and infidelity, highlighting contrasting perspectives in the case.
